Revenue and income statement
In 2024, PRO ALP CARRELAGES achieves revenue of 5.1 M€. Over the period 2017-2024, the company shows strong growth with a CAGR (compound annual growth rate) of +8.0%. Slight decline of -1% vs 2023. After deducting consumption (3.0 M€), gross margin stands at 2.1 M€, i.e. a rate of 41%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 447 k€, representing 8.7% of revenue. This level of operating margin is satisfactory for the sector.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 305 k€, i.e. 5.9%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ios
The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 23%. This very low level reflects a solid financial structure, offering significant room for future investments or acquisitions.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 50%. This high autonomy means the company finances most of its assets through equity, a sign of strength.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 0.7 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. This short period demonstrates excellent debt sustainability. Cash flow represents 6.7%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. Satisfactory level allowing partial financing of growth.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ms
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 34 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 40 days. Favorable situation: supplier credit is longer than customer credit by 6 days. Inventory turnover is 42 days (= Average inventory / Cost of goods x 360). Fast turnover, sign of good inventory management. Overall, WCR represents 60 days of revenue, i.e. 851 k€ to permanently finance.
